|
|
@@ -1,10 +1,8 @@
|
|
|
package com.zhiqiyun.open.core.models;
|
|
|
|
|
|
import com.baomidou.mybatisplus.annotation.IdType;
|
|
|
-import com.baomidou.mybatisplus.annotation.TableField;
|
|
|
import com.baomidou.mybatisplus.annotation.TableId;
|
|
|
import com.baomidou.mybatisplus.annotation.TableName;
|
|
|
-import com.baomidou.mybatisplus.core.handlers.MybatisEnumTypeHandler;
|
|
|
import com.zhiqiyun.open.core.enmus.AccountType;
|
|
|
import com.zhiqiyun.open.core.enmus.UserLoginLogState;
|
|
|
import lombok.Data;
|
|
|
@@ -17,13 +15,12 @@ import java.util.Date;
|
|
|
* @date 2017-6-7
|
|
|
*/
|
|
|
@Data
|
|
|
-@TableName(value = "user_login_logs", autoResultMap = true)
|
|
|
+@TableName("user_login_logs")
|
|
|
public class UserLoginLog implements Serializable {
|
|
|
private static final long serialVersionUID = -6352081881437839365L;
|
|
|
@TableId(type = IdType.AUTO)
|
|
|
private String id;
|
|
|
private String loginAccount;
|
|
|
- @TableField(typeHandler = MybatisEnumTypeHandler.class)
|
|
|
private AccountType accountType;
|
|
|
private String loginIp;
|
|
|
private String loginLocal;
|
|
|
@@ -31,6 +28,5 @@ public class UserLoginLog implements Serializable {
|
|
|
private String deviceId;
|
|
|
private Date loginTime;
|
|
|
|
|
|
- @TableField(typeHandler = MybatisEnumTypeHandler.class)
|
|
|
private UserLoginLogState state;
|
|
|
}
|